The sparkling wine market size has grown strongly in recent years. It will grow from $38.37 billion in 2024 to $40.78 billion in 2025 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.3%. The historical growth can be linked to an increase in global wine consumption, the rising popularity of champagne and prosecco, the expansion of wine tourism, a growing female consumer demographic, and higher disposable incomes.
The sparkling wine market size is expected to see strong growth in the next few years. It will grow to $51.49 billion in 2029 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6%. This anticipated growth is driven by the expansion of on-trade and off-trade retail channels, greater consumption among millennials and Gen Z, the surge in e-commerce and direct-to-consumer sales, the growth of the events and hospitality sectors, and changes in regulations and trade agreements. Key trends during the forecast period include the exploration of flavor variations, the development of organic and biodynamic sparkling wines, the emergence of low and non-alcoholic wines, incorporation of innovative flavors, and enhanced digital accessibility.

Major companies operating in the sparkling wine market are focusing on innovative products, such as alcohol-free or zero-alcohol sparkling wines, to cater to the growing demand for healthier and more inclusive beverage options. Zero-alcohol sparkling wines refer to beverages that mimic the taste and effervescence of traditional sparkling wines but contain less than 0.5% alcohol by volume, catering to health-conscious and sober-curious consumers. For instance, in December 2024, Casillero del Diablo, a Chile-based wine brand, launched Casillero del Diablo Zero, its first alcohol-free sparkling wine made from 100% early-harvested Chardonnay grapes from Chile’s Central Valley. Gently dealcoholized to preserve quality and with only 22 calories per 125 ml glass. The launch responds to growing consumer demand for no- and low-alcohol options, especially among younger adults, and aims to bring alcohol-free wine into the mainstream by leveraging Casillero del Diablo’s strong brand presence as the UK’s third-largest wine brand.
In May 2025, Vinovate, a US-based wine company, acquired The Radiant Sparkling Wine Company for an undisclosed amount. This acquisition enables Vinovate to increase its production capacity and expand its service offerings, establishing Oregon’s first comprehensive sparkling wine service provider. This new entity supports a wider community of producers with end-to-end grape-to-bottle capabilities and turnkey solutions for traditional method sparkling wine production. The Radiant Sparkling Wine Company specializes in producing and assisting with the production of sparkling wines.

Sparkling wine is a variety of wine that contains dissolved carbon dioxide, which gives it the signature bubbles and lively effervescence. It is produced using different methods, such as the traditional bottle fermentation technique employed in champagne production or the tank fermentation process used for prosecco. This type of wine is enjoyed worldwide in various styles, ranging from dry to sweet.
The primary categories of sparkling wine include red sparkling wine, white sparkling wine, and rosé sparkling wine. Red sparkling wines are crafted from red grape varieties and are known for flavors like berries and a fuller body.
